About Baguette
Baguette is a charming brush script font designed by Balpirick Studio that captures the fluid, hand-drawn elegance of natural brushstrokes. With its soft, organic letterforms and dynamic stroke variations, this typeface exudes warmth and personality, making it ideal for creative projects that demand a personal touch. The letterforms flow effortlessly across the page, creating a sense of movement and spontaneity that feels authentic and approachable. Baguette stands out among brush fonts for its refined balance between playfulness and legibility, allowing designers to maintain readability while preserving artistic flair.

What Fonts Pair Well With Baguette?
Baguette pairs beautifully with clean sans-serif fonts that provide visual balance:
- Montserrat — A modern, geometric sans-serif that grounds Baguette's playfulness with contemporary structure
- Lato — A friendly, open sans-serif that complements brush scripts without competing for attention
- Playfair Display — A high-contrast serif that adds elegance and sophistication when paired with Baguette's casual charm

How to Install Baguette
- Download — Download the Baguette font file from VectorDad.com to your computer.
- Unzip — Extract the font file from the downloaded ZIP folder if necessary.
- Double-Click — Double-click the font file (TTF or OTF) to open the font preview window.
- Click Install — Click the "Install" button to add Baguette to your system fonts.
- Restart Applications — Close and reopen your design software. Baguette will now appear in your font list and be available for use across all applications.
